Post Election feelings in Hong Kong

Wow, what once was a boring election time has become one of the more complexed political moments in the history of Israel. It seems that every Israeli on election day was strategizing. No random vote was cast. Left wing People voted Livni because they wanted to prevent the win from Bibi. Right wing voted for the clear-cut and seemingly racist Avigdor Liberman (that came out with the genious slogan for the Israeli vote "Only Liberman understand Arabic"). This might be the main reason the Kadima came with their hand (slightly) on top.The result however shows how divided Israel currently is and that's a reason to worry. I decided to vote for Meimad, which for me seemed like the only movement that truly belong for the 21th centry global and green politics, unfortunately, it's not the time for this kind of thinking in Israel.

It's very weird for me to be abroad on result night and the day after. The pilot on the El-Al flight read us the poll results at 22:00 ( there was a great surprise on a lot of people's faces and even applause) and gave us the real results at 06:00 A.M.
I'm trying to read the Israeli websites since then and see CNN. In the next few days things will be very very difficult for the parties in Israel and I'm really curious on what will be the outcome. I read in Ha'aretz that there are voices saying that Kadima and the Labor should unite. While it seems that now is the best time for such a move, I can't really imagine the social labor mix with Kadima liberals. We shall have to wait and see.
